In May 2009 it was announced that he was to play ex-con Michael O' Connor in the new RTÉ-ITV drama Father & Son. Filmography. In 2011 Scott featured in the film Love's Kitchen alongside his wife Claire Forlani who played his love interest in the film.

Dougray Scott (born Stephen Scott; 25 November 1965) is a Scottish actor.
